Breaking Down JJ Solar Panel Costs

Let's demystify pricing with actual 2024 figures for European imports:

Product Series Wattage Range FOB Rajkot Price/Watt Landed EU Price/Watt*
Eagle MX 400-420W €0.18-€0.20 €0.24-€0.27
Photon Bifacial 550-580W €0.20-€0.22 €0.26-€0.29
Infinity HC 600W+ €0.22-€0.25 €0.29-€0.32

*Includes shipping, EU import duty (14.1%), VAT, and distributor markup

Notice how logistics and tariffs add 30-35% to base costs? That's why partnering with JJ Solar's European warehouses in Rotterdam and Hamburg can slash delivery times by 6 weeks while reducing landed costs by 8-12%.

3 Factors Impacting Your Final Price

Beyond base costs, consider these variables:

2. Technology Premiums

Rajkot's N-type TOPCon cells command 7-9% premiums over standard PERC modules but deliver:

  • 3.2% higher energy yield in low-light conditions
  • 0.29% annual degradation rate vs PERC's 0.45%

3. Logistics Optimization

Shipping 40ft containers from Mundra Port to Rotterdam:

  • Standard: €4,800 (45-50 days)
  • Expedited: €7,200 (28-30 days)

Unlike traditional P-type cells, N-type technology uses phosphorus-doped silicon wafers, virtually eliminating light-induced degradation (LID). This means your Belgian solar farm produces predictable energy from Day 1 through Year 30, without the 2-3% first-year output drop plaguing conventional panels.
